How a dog and a family get together is hilarious and heart-warming. Like any sensible stray, Sniff finds himself a new home when he picks up two children in the sandpit. From then on, dog and family have to learn to adjust to each other curious habits….
Sniff is the world’s funniest dog. He’s large and slobbery, adorable yet hopeless but every chaotic adventure he has looks as though it will end in disaster but somehow he saves the day. There are four titles in the series which the publisher has I’m pleased to say brought out in some stunning new editions for a new audience of 7-10 year olds.

Ian Whybrow recently gave up his job as a teacher to become a full time writer. The most important thing to him in his writing is that it reads aloud brilliantly and that there is something in it for everyone - young and adult readers as well. He is the author of the Harry series of books and the Books for Boys Series, all published by Hodder.
Ian Whybrow is a hugely popular children's writer with over a hundred books to his name, including the bestselling Harry and His Bucket Full of Dinosaurs series. His picture books for Macmillan include The Christmas Bear and the Say Hello series.
